Looters near Avdeevka sold pipes from an existing water supply system for scrap metal
Near Avdeevka, looters dug up and sold for scrap 80 meters of 900-mm pipes from the Second Donetsk water pipeline in one night.
About it on your facebook page said the director of the Avdeevsky coke plant, Musa Magomedov, a PolitNavigator correspondent reports.
In particular, he provided photographic evidence of looting, due to which the village of Novgorodskoye with 10 thousand inhabitants could be left completely without water supply.
“Last night, criminals, using heavy equipment, barbarically dug up the Second Donetsk water supply system, a water pipeline with a diameter of 900 mm, from the pumping station of the 4th lift, “Donetsk direction”, a section 80 meters long. We managed to remove half of the pipes and hand them over to the scrap metal collection point in Konstantinovka, where with the operational-investigative group we managed to record only the remains of the water pipeline that were broken and prepared for loading,” writes Magomedov.
He said that the names of the looters are already known.
“I hope they will be jailed for a long time: the amount of damage amounts to several hundred thousand, not to mention the moral side of this matter - leaving people in the front-line zone without drinking water for the sake of profit,” writes the director of the enterprise.
